Foundations of Harrington’s golf Teaching ⁤Philosophy

At the heart of Harrington’s coaching ⁣lies a fusion of biomechanical science and mental resilience​ training. Biomechanics, the study of body movement, is central to his method, enabling golfers to⁢ refine their swings through ‍precise, individualized adjustments. ‌Harrington encourages players to critically assess their grip, posture, and swing trajectory, tailoring corrections to their​ unique physical makeup.⁢ This personalized focus ensures that instruction aligns ⁣with each golfer’s strengths and limitations.

Equally important is Harrington’s emphasis on cultivating mental toughness.His programs ⁤incorporate strategies to help golfers manage​ stress and sustain concentration during high-pressure situations. Key mental ​training elements include:

  • Visualization techniques to mentally ⁣rehearse successful shots.
  • controlled breathing exercises ‌to maintain‍ emotional ‍balance.
  • Structured goal-setting to foster motivation and a process-oriented ⁣mindset.

Together, these components create a comprehensive framework that nurtures both the physical‌ and psychological facets of golf performance.

Harrington further ​enhances his approach by ⁣integrating advanced data analytics. ​Utilizing​ tools like‌ swing analysis⁢ software and performance tracking devices, he provides‌ players with detailed feedback that informs ongoing adjustments. This data-driven methodology, ⁢combined with a⁤ commitment to continuous advancement, fosters a dynamic learning surroundings where golfers can progressively elevate their ‍skills. The synergy of conventional coaching wisdom and cutting-edge technology positions Harrington’s⁢ system as a groundbreaking model in golf instruction.

Systematic Swing Analysis Techniques

decoding the mechanics behind Harrington’s golf swing involves a detailed examination of both physical and cognitive elements.‌ His signature grip,characterized by a neutral wrist alignment,serves as a cornerstone for consistent ball⁣ contact,minimizing extraneous movements and enhancing shot precision and distance.

Posture​ and stance are⁤ equally critical. ⁣Harrington adopts a slightly bent knee position and maintains a balanced center of gravity,⁣ creating a robust kinetic chain that facilitates efficient weight transfer and smooth body rotation. This methodical setup culminates in a swing that is both powerful and fluid. additionally, he employs visual alignment tools ⁢to‍ improve spatial awareness, helping ​golfers internalize their positioning relative to the ball.

Instructionally, Harrington prioritizes active cognitive involvement and visualization. His coaching sessions typically include:

  • Focused practice targeting specific swing components.
  • Goal-setting exercises to boost motivation and track progress.
  • Video feedback to identify and correct swing errors.

This structured approach empowers learners to deepen their understanding of swing ‌dynamics and refine their technique effectively.

Mental Resilience as a Performance Driver

Mental resilience plays a pivotal‍ role in athletic success, particularly in⁢ golf, where pressure and unpredictability are constant.Harrington’s teaching integrates‌ mental conditioning techniques that ⁢help players develop a resilient mindset,‌ enabling them to stay focused, manage anxiety, and recover swiftly ⁢from setbacks. By embedding psychological training into practice routines, golfers learn to view⁢ challenges as‌ growth opportunities,‌ thereby enhancing‍ their competitive edge.

A key innovation in Harrington’s method is the use of⁢ mental routines that mirror physical drills. These ‌include self-talk, visualization, and breathing exercises designed to reinforce positive mental states. For instance, imagining successful shots strengthens motor memory and confidence, while deliberate self-talk helps mitigate​ negative thoughts during critical moments.

Goal-setting is another cornerstone⁣ of his mental training. Harrington advocates for SMART goals-spec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ound-that⁣ address both performance targets and personal growth. This dual focus nurtures a growth mindset essential for overcoming obstacles. Harrington’s own dedication to lifelong improvement exemplifies how mental resilience​ can be developed and refined,‌ becoming a fundamental attribute of elite athletes.

Padraig Harrington’s Swing Technique: The Biomechanics of Power‌ and ‍Precision

Padraig Harrington has‍ revolutionized golf ⁢with ⁣his swing‌ mechanics that blend power, balance, ‍and​ control. His golf swing technique ⁢is a masterclass in⁢ biomechanical efficiency, driving exceptional distance and accuracy across all clubs.

  • Grip style: Harrington uses a neutral-to-strong ⁣grip, which promotes a controlled face angle and consistent ball striking.
  • Posture: A solid, athletic⁢ stance with a slight​ tilt at the‍ hips ensures ​stability and enables​ a smooth hip-turn during his downswing.
  • Backswing and​ downswing: Harrington’s swing features a ‌wide takeaway, creating​ ample torque‌ stored in his torso, followed by a fluid downswing that unleashes this energy efficiently.
  • wrist Mechanics: His perfect ‌wrist hinge at the top of the backswing​ generates clubhead speed but with precise timing to avoid manipulating ⁤the⁤ path.
  • Follow-Through: ‍A balanced and full follow-through assists with shot consistency and aids accuracy‍ on⁤ target.

The Mental Game Techniques That Set Harrington ‌Apart

Beyond his physical⁤ skills,what truly ​unlocks Padraig Harrington’s golf mastery is ⁢his​ mental game. His approach to focus, emotional control, and course management ⁣has ‌become a blueprint for aspiring golfers.

core Mental Strategies:

  • Visualization: Before every ‍shot, harrington vividly visualizes the ⁣ball’s flight and landing area, setting a precise mental target.
  • Routine Discipline: Whether ‌on ⁣practice days or competition rounds,Harrington sticks to a pre-shot routine that builds consistency and​ reduces anxiety.
  • Emotional Regulation: He ‍maintains calmness under pressure by embracing each shot ⁤as a fresh chance, not dwelling on past mistakes.
  • Course Awareness: Harrington reads⁤ the course meticulously, ‍adapting strategy for wind, terrain, and pin placements.
  • Goal Setting: He sets incremental performance goals during play ⁣to maintain motivation and⁤ focus.

Applying Harrington’s Techniques: Practical tips for Golfers

  • Grip Practice: ‌ Experiment with a ⁢neutral-to-strong ​grip at the driving range‍ to​ find ⁤improved control over your clubface.
  • posture​ Drill: Use a mirror or video to check for a balanced ⁢stance with slight hip tilt; avoid slouching.
  • Slow Motion⁣ Swings: Practice wide takeaways​ and wrist hinges in slow motion to‍ ingrain proper muscle memory.
  • Pre-Shot Visualization: Spend 5 seconds imagining your shot’s trajectory and landing ‍zone ‌before ‌each swing.
  • Routine‌ Consistency: Develop ⁢and rehearse‌ a simple but repeatable⁤ pre-shot routine.
